The critical role of libraries and telecenters in emergency management - publications & webinar
Two years ago — on February 27, 2010 — a massive earthquake struck Chile, followed by a tsunami that devastated several coastal communities. Libraries and telecenters played an important and unexpected role in responding to the crisis, helping to restore communication and promote recovery.

CST pilots 3G network; commercial services to follow in March
Portugal Telecom’s subsidiary in Sao Tome and Principe, Companhia Santomense de Telecomunicacoes (CST), has launched a pilot of its third-generation network, reports Cellular-News. Testing of the network will last approximately six weeks, followed by a commercial launch of 3G services, scheduled to take place on the two islands in March. READ MORE

Benin is disconnected from the Internet
Black-out in businesses has led to disruptions in the economy of Benin. For nearly two weeks, Benin has been totally cut off from the global village. The Internet circuits does not work and it is impossible to navigate and access any information on the web.

Galing Pook Foundation recognizes Upi CeC
The municipality of Upi, Maguindanao, thru its Community eCenter (CeC), was recognized as one of the top 10 outstanding local government units (LGUs) awarded with the Galing Pook Awards for "exemplary programs on health, education, justice and community building".
